Overview: In a recent Perry City Council meeting, residents voiced strong criticism over City Manager John Hart’s handling of the Jerkens Community Center and raised concerns about the proposed implementation of license plate reader technology. Ernest Mitchell, vice president of the Taylor County Leadership Council, criticized Hart for allegedly misrepresenting the state of the Jerkens Community Center during a school board meeting. Mitchell argued that Hart’s comments showed a disregard for the community’s heritage, as the center is a vital and historically significant resource. Further, the council discussed a controversial proposal to adopt surveillance camera technology, which sparked debate over privacy and civil liberties.
